A question that is always present when talking wardrobe remake is: key pieces – and I am not talking about that multicoloured fur coat you think it could be a must-have.

The basic structure of an wardrobe is what makes your wardrobe manageable from one season to the other. Other than buy quantity, have in mind with this pieces you should always buy quality. A goof fitting, cut and fabric will guarantee you a longer and happier relationship with this garments.

1- The Blazer: It is considered a key piece because it goes during the dar or night. With you casual looks but also with your formals. Navy and black are colors that you have to search for when shopping for blazers.

2- A Trench Coat: Honestly, you are going to wear it more that  you wear your own skin. Messy it all up, roll up the sleeves and play with the colar for a modern and cool look.

3- A Sweater: You can’t deny how useful they are but it is also a classic and fashionable piece. Use it with denim and add some bracelets for a nice touch.

4- The Tank Top: It will go with anything you have from your basic blue jeans to your colorful printed skirt. Invest in a good fabric and cut so it will fit you nicely and you won’t be all day worrying about the loose neck.

5- The Black Dress: Well known as the little black dress this is one of the most versatile pieces on your wardrobe. There is always a LBD for every women.

6- Jeans: The best fitting you can find, the one you never take out of you. Is your best friend for all occasions so choose it wisely.

7- Leather Jacket: Keep it simple – don’t invest on the red one you loved but costs a small fortune. Black or tan will always be the most used ones. The coat you can match with basically anything in the world. The better the quality more use you are going to get out of it. 

When you have this pieces you will find that is much easier to compose any trendy-outfit, you will feel you have everything you need.
